When was the first xylophone made?

The xylophone originated in Southeast Asia, then made its way to Africa. The earliest known record of the instrument appears in the 9th Century.

What type of insrument is the xylophone?

The xylophone is a percussion instrument with bars made of wood. It is similar to the marimba and the glockenspiel (bells).
